Hello all, I just bought an 04' G35X last week, it came with the factory bose system and sirius radio. My question, does anyone have a problem with the Satellite radio cutting out frequently (always aquiring station). I had sirius in my previous vehicle and didn't have this problem in the area. I called sirius and they said to check the antenna wire/connection?? Other than this I am very pleased with the new purchase...

Welcome to NICO!

I doubt its the connection. If it does it in the same spot, then you're in a dead zone. Perhaps the G's antenna isn't as strong as your previous vehicle. I have XM, and it cuts out every now and then too-in specific spots.

I doubt if it is your antenna? I have a 2006 G35 Sedan 6sp manual with Sirius. Here in Central NJ there are a few locations where I lose the signal for a few seconds every time I pass by these locations. It is unfortunate that these expensive radios do not have a built in signal strength indicator such as is in the cheaper portable Sportster models? The Sirius in the G35 also does not scroll the Channel number, song title and artist as does the Sportster.Being up in Maine, perhaps the signal is affected by mountains, trees, or Polor Bears, etc?

I have the same issue with mine. I have XM in my Yukon and eveything works perfectly, all the time. I asked my dealer about this and he said that Sirius does not have repeaters as does XM so when you hit tunnels or dead spots, it going to die. Sorry, hopefully when Sirius and XM finalize their merge, we won't have that issue anymore.
